Notes
- - Summarizes progress of woman suffrage throughout world, International Woman Suffrage Alliance to meet in Amsterdam, will celebration full suffrage in Finland and Norway. Woman-Suffrage Map of World show the forms of Enfranchisement granted in various countries; photomechanical print of suffragist leaders who "besieged" Congress in March 1908
